Job description
Job Description
  • Support Light-Off Automation initiatives, including basic monitoring, alerts, and readiness checks.
  • Assist in developing and maintaining RPA workflows to support daily operations.
  • Work with factory and system data such as logs, alarms, and simple trend data.
  • Support IT system integration, including data flow checks, access setup, and simple scripting tasks.
  • Collaborate with engineers to improve and standardize automation processes.
  • Prepare documentation and help build reusable automation templates for team use.
  • Participate in troubleshooting and continuous improvement activities related to automation.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ree (or final-year student) in IT, Computer Science, Data, Software, or Engineering-related fields.
  • Basic understanding of data handling (Excel, simple SQL queries, logs, or tables).
  • Exposure to RPA tools (e.g. Power Automate or similar) through coursework, projects, or internships.
  • Basic programming or scripting knowledge such as Python, C#, VBA, or PowerShell.
  • Interest in manufacturing systems (e.g. MES, alarms, logs) — prior experience is a plus but not required.
  • Basic knowledge of APIs or web services is an advantage.
  • Familiarity with dashboards or reporting tools (Power BI, Tableau, etc.) is a plus.
  • Willingness to learn, good problem-solving skills, and a strong interest in automation and digitalization.
Additional Information

You will support Renesas Smart Factory initiatives focused on Light-Off production and “Everyone RPA” adoption.

This role works with data, IT systems, and automation tools to reduce manual work, improve system readiness, and enable scalable automation across departments.

Suitable for fresh graduates with strong interest in data, IT, and automation.

Company Overview

Renesas is an embedded semiconductor solution provider driven by its Purpose ‘To Make Our Lives Easier.’ As the industry’s leading expert in embedded processing with unmatched quality and system-level know-how, we have evolved to provide scalable and comprehensive semiconductor solutions for automotive, industrial, infrastructure, and IoT industries based on the broadest product portfolio, including High Performance Computing, Embedded Processing, Analog & Connectivity, and Power.

With a diverse team of over 21,000 professionals in more than 30 countries, we continue to expand our boundaries to offer enhanced user experiences through digitalization and usher into a new era of innovation. We design and develop sustainable, power-efficient solutions today that help people and communities thrive tomorrow, ‘To Make Our Lives Easier.’
